Validity
A property of logical or analytical statements where the conclusion logically follows from the premises.
Unstated Premise
An implicit assumption or belief that is not explicitly expressed but is necessary for an argument's conclusion to hold.
Enthymeme
An argument in which a premise or conclusion is not explicitly stated but rather implied.
Validity
In logic, the characteristic of an argument or statement where it is impossible for the premises to be true and the conclusion false.
